Indulgent Mini Egg Thick Chocolate Chip Cookies showcase springtime sweetness with rich chocolate and pastel candies. Crisp edges, gooey centers, and playful mini eggs make these treats an irresistible seasonal delight you’ll want to share.
Ingredients
Scale
Main Ingredients:
- 2 ¾ cups (340 grams) all-purpose flour
- 1 cup (2 sticks or 226 grams) un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up (170 grams) chocolate chips or chocolate chunks
Sweeteners:
- ¾ cup (165 grams) light brown sugar, packed
- ½ cup (100 grams) granulated sugar
Binding and Flavoring Ingredients:
- 2 large eggs
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- ½ teaspoon baking powder
- ½ teaspoon salt
- 1 cup (170 grams) Cadbury Mini Eggs, crushed + extra for topping
Instructions
- Prepare the baking environment by heating the oven to 350F (175C) and positioning a parchment-lined baking sheet for cookie production.
- Create a smooth butter mixture by vigorously creaming together brown and granulated sugars until they transform into a light, airy texture.
- Incorporate eggs and vanilla extract into the sugar-butter blend, whisking until the mixture achieves a uniform, silky consistency.
- Separately combine flour, baking soda, baking powder, and salt, ensuring thorough integration of dry ingredients.
- Gently fold the dry ingredient mixture into the wet ingredients, stirring minimally to prevent overworking the dough.
- Introduce chocolate chips and crushed Mini Eggs, distributing them evenly throughout the cookie base.
- Form generous cookie portions by scooping approximately 3 tablespoons of dough and rolling into perfect spheres.
- Arrange cookie balls on the prepared baking sheet, maintaining a 2-inch spacing to allow for proper spreading during baking.
- Embellish each dough ball by strategically placing additional Mini Eggs on top, creating a visually appealing surface.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 12-14 minutes, watching for golden edges while maintaining a soft, tender center.
- Allow cookies to rest on the baking sheet for 5 minutes to stabilize their structure before transferring to a cooling rack.
Notes
- Boost egg flavor by using room temperature eggs for smoother cookie dough and more even mixing.
- Crush Mini Eggs gently to maintain some texture and visual appeal in the cookies.
- Experiment with chilling the dough for 30 minutes before baking to prevent excessive spreading and create thicker, chewier cookies.
